Effects of Mackenzie and Tailored Mat Exercises in Post-Menopausal Women With Low Back Pain
Group A will receive tailored mat exercises. Group B will receive Mckenzie exercises. A baseline treatment including moist hot pack and TENS will be given to both of these groups. All these sessions will be of 45 minutes for 2 session per week for 10 weeks.
Efficacy and Safety of Angiotensin II Injection Versus Placebo in Patients With Refractory Distributed Shock
A rand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led study on the treatment of refractory distributed shock with angiotensin II injection, with a random ratio of 1:1. Integrating Whole Genome Sequencing and Digital Twins Into the Management of Hypercholesterolemia in Emiratis
This pilot study investigates integrating whole genome sequencing and digital twin technology for managing hypercholesterolemia in Abu Dhabi clinics. It aims to establish protocols for larger future studies and incorporate genomic insights into routine medical care.
